MRSC2560
Diagnostic Radiography Instrumentation IIB

This course discusses the principles and operation of equipment used in diagnostic radiography.
| Objectives | At the completion of this course, diagnostic radiography students shall be able to: 1. Discuss relevant image quality terminology and measurments 2. Describe the equipment used in mammography 3. Discuss the principles of fluoroscopy 4. Explain interventional radiography and the hazards that need special consideration. 5. Discuss the different pieces of equipment needed to undertake quality control measurements in ALL diagnostic radiography modalities 6. Explain the different tests used in QC and interpret the results 7. Describe the radiation protection principles 8. Discuss radiation protection of staff, members of the public and patients 9. Describe and compare the different methods used in radiation dosimetry 10. Discuss the current changes occuring in medical imaging |

| Content | This course will include the following items: 1: Image Quality a. Basic terms and definitions b. Visual Perception c. Truth Tables 2: Mammography a. Breast Cancer b. Breast Anatomy c. Mammographic Image d. Imaging Parameters e. Imaging Equipment f. Imaging Techniques g. Digital Imaging h. Image Quality i. Radiation Dose 3: Fluoroscopy a. Imaging Equipment b. Characterisitcs of Performance c. Modes of Operation d. Digital Fluoroscopy e. Interventional Radiology f. Image Quality e. Artifacts f. Radiation Dose 4. Quality Control a. Overcouch Units b. Fluoroscopy c. Mammography d. CT e. MRI f. Ultrasound 5. Radiation Protection & Dosimetry a. Radiation Effects b. Risk Assessment c. Principles of Radiation Protection d. Dose Quantities e. Measurement of Dose f. Dose Reduction Methods 6. Current Diagnostic Imaging a. Computed Radiography b. Direct Radiography c. Digital Processing d. Digital Image Quality |
